Plan ahead and complete your application process well in time. ### Detailed Exam Syllabus Alright, let's talk about cracking that Computer Based Test (CBT)! The POWERGRID Executive Trainee (Electrical) examination is a competitive one, designed to assess both your core engineering knowledge and general aptitude. The CBT will typically consist of 170 questions, with a total duration of 2 hours. **Part I: Subject Knowledge (120 Questions)** This section will focus entirely on **Electrical Engineering**. Be prepared for questions covering a wide range of topics, including but not limited to: * **Electrical Circuits**: Network theorems, transient analysis, steady-state AC analysis, resonance, basic filter circuits, two-port networks. * **Electromagnetic Fields**: Coulomb’s Law, electric field intensity, electric potential, Gauss’s law, Biot-Savart Law, Ampere’s law, Faraday’s law of electromagnetic induction. * **Electrical Machines**: DC machines, transformers, three-phase induction motors, synchronous machines, single-phase induction motors. * **Power Systems**: Power generation, transmission, and distribution, power system analysis, protection, switchgear, FACTS, HVDC. * **Control Systems**: Block diagrams, signal flow graphs, transient and steady-state analysis, Routh-Hurwitz criterion, Nyquist and Bode plots, Root Locus, state-space analysis. * **Power Electronics**: Diode circuits, rectifiers, choppers, inverters, basic concepts of various power electronic devices (SCR, MOSFET, IGBT). * **Measurements & Instrumentation**: Bridges and potentiometers, measurement of voltage, current, power, energy, power factor, Q-meter, CRO, transducers. * **Digital Electronics**: Boolean algebra, logic gates, combinational and sequential circuits, A/D and D/A converters, microprocessors basics. Each question in this section usually carries 1 mark. **Part II: Aptitude (50 Questions)** This part tests your general mental abilities and comprehension. It's crucial for differentiating candidates. Topics generally include: * **Verbal Ability**: English grammar, vocabulary, comprehension, error detection, sentence completion. * **Quantitative Aptitude**: Number systems, percentages, profit & loss, ratio & proportion, time & work, speed & distance, simple & compound interest, data interpretation. * **Reasoning Ability**: Analogies, series, coding-decoding, blood relations, syllogism, seating arrangements, puzzles, decision making, data sufficiency. * **General Awareness**: Current affairs (national & international), Indian history, geography, polity, economy, science & technology, environmental issues. **Negative Marking**: Typically, there is a negative marking scheme, where 1/4th (0.25) of the marks assigned to a question will be deducted for each incorrect answer. What is the age relaxation policy for POWERGRID Executive Trainee recruitment?

POWERGRID offers age relaxation as per Government of India guidelines. Typically, the upper age limit of 30 years (as on the specified cutoff date) is relaxed for various categories. OBC (Non-Creamy Layer) candidates usually receive a 3-year relaxation, while SC/ST candidates get a 5-year relaxation. Persons with Benchmark Disabilities (PwBD) and Ex-Servicemen also receive significant age relaxations. Please refer to the official detailed notification on the IBPS portal when available, as specific dates and rules can vary slightly based on the recruitment year. It's always best to check the official advt for the precise details for 2026.

Is the POWERGRID Executive Trainee position permanent, and what is the career progression?

Yes, the Executive Trainee position in POWERGRID is a permanent role after successful completion of a training-cum-probation period, which is typically one year. Upon successful completion, candidates are absorbed as Assistant Managers in the E3 grade. POWERGRID, being a Maharatna PSU, offers excellent career progression opportunities. Employees can rise through various management cadres, from Assistant Manager to Senior Manager, Chief Manager, and even higher leadership roles, based on performance, experience, and departmental requirements. The company emphasizes continuous learning and provides various training and development programs to foster professional growth.
